Customer Advisory Board Setup

Set up a customer advisory board: who to invite, the meeting format that produces insight, and the follow-through that keeps executives attending.

Set up our customer advisory board. Context: {{context}} (our customer base, what we want from a CAB — roadmap input, retention of key accounts, market insight, the candidates: {{candidates}}). Design: the invitation logic (8-12 members — senior enough to see trends, engaged enough to talk; the mix rule: not just the biggest logos, the smartest voices; the term: 12 months, renewable), the ask and the exchange (2-3 sessions/year plus occasional input — for early access, peer networking, and genuine influence; unpaid but never uncompensated), the meeting format that produces insight (NOT a product demo parade: one strategic question per session debated — 'how is X changing your industry?'; the roadmap segment as co-creation not presentation — problems shown, not features pitched; Chatham House rule stated), the facilitation discipline (customers talk 70%, the loudest-member management), the follow-through that keeps them coming (the you-said-we-did report each session — influence proven or the CAB dies of politeness), and the internal routing: who hears what the CAB said, in what format, within a week.
